Evscan 2.5 Stops Logging Randomly

I'll be logging my afr's with the aem uego. After getting a connections successful, evoscan will run for 10 to 12 sec and recieve and error

error: object reference not set to an instance of an object
info datalogger ended

What do I do to fix this
Plz help

This is a known bug. Switch to another version of Evoscan. It has to do with using the UEGO over USB in Vista/7. v2.7beta3 has worked the best for me, and v2.7 should be coming out in the near future.

make sure your wire connections are 100% PERFECT

specifically the ground wire and blue serial output wire.

another thing you can do is to log without the wideband. if evoscan continues to log without any problems, then you need to recheck all your UEGO serial wiring.
